gpt4 book ai didi

java - ServerSocket 和来自同一 IP 的多个客户端

转载 作者:行者123 更新时间:2023-12-02 00:48:34 25 4
gpt4 key购买 nike

我从之前的 SO 帖子中了解到,您需要多个进程(当每个进程具有相同的 IP 时)才能连接到 ServerSocket。这是正确的吗?

那么当您在浏览器的两个不同选项卡中同时打开网站时,网络服务器如何工作? (假设选项卡在同一进程中运行)

确切地说,我正在使用 ServerSocket 编写一个 MJPEG Streamer,它在浏览器实例的一个选项卡中工作正常,如果我打开同一 URL 的另一个选项卡,服务器永远不会接受传入连接。

如何实现?

最佳答案

  1. 没有。
  2. 有几个原因。检查您的服务器代码,当来自同一 IP 的第二个客户端连接时进行调试。

如果您从不同的 IP 地址并行打开两个连接,您的服务器是否正常工作?如果是,您是否将客户端的 IP 地址用于特殊用途?如果是,您应该考虑使用客户端的 IP:PORT 作为标识符,而不仅仅是 IP。

关于java - ServerSocket 和来自同一 IP 的多个客户端,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4168502/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com